Subject: New Subscription Tier — Briefing Before Launch

Team,

We launch the Meridian Plus tier on the first of next month. It sits between Standard and Enterprise, priced at a 40% premium over Standard, bundling the Skyloft analytics module and priority support. Branch managers: train front-line staff this week, update signage, and do not discount below list during the launch window. Pilot results from the Greywick branch were strong — 11% upgrade rate. The commercial intent behind this tier is summarised in the note below.

board note of yahig-bafog: Zorvanek Partners plans to lower the Jorox list price by 61.2 percent in October. The pricing group signed off on a budget of $141.0 million for Project Gormir. The renewal with Olidorax Group closes at $453.7 million a year, 11.6 percent below the last contract. Project Casok slips by six weeks because of the tooling delay.

Subject: Ownership change — FeedTrue validator

Effective Monday, I'm rotating off the podcast feed validator. Nothing in flight except the enclosure-size check, which is flagged in the backlog. Alerts stay routed to on-call as before; escalate validator-specific issues to the new owner. All future questions and pages for FeedTrue go to the person named below.

signatory, yahog-badug: Quenix Ulaael

Management proposes net growth of 14 roles across Vantrell Industries. Engineering adds eight positions to support the Quillbrook release; operations adds four at the Marleston depot; finance adds two. Attrition assumptions hold at 9%, consistent with the last three years. Total compensation impact has been modeled under conservative and base scenarios, both within the approved envelope. Hiring is sequenced to follow revenue milestones. The underlying strategy is set out in the confidential note below.

board note of yageg-yadug: The northern region missed its Framir quota by 13.1 percent last quarter. Lamathek Freight plans to raise the Quenael list price by 30.2 percent in March. The pricing group signed off on a budget of $133.5 million for Project Novok. The renewal with Gilethek Foods closes at $60.0 million a year, 2.7 percent above the last contract.